Dealing with a delayed tax refund because the IRS needs to verify your identity can feel like hitting a brick wall, especially when you're counting on that money. The IRS has these verification steps to keep your personal and financial information safe from fraudsters. While crucial for security, these checks can sometimes stretch into very long waits, particularly if there's a suspicion of identity theft.
